Besiktas renew Vodafone sponsorship

The Black Eagles will continue to be sponsored by telecom giants Vodafone for two more years.

Besiktas have signed a two-year sponsorship contract with current sponsor Vodafone, the Turkish club announced on Tuesday.

The press conference held at the club’s facilities in Istanbul was attended by club president Fikret Orman, Vodafone Turkey CEO Collman Deegan, Vodafone Turkey Executive Board Deputy Chairman Engin Aksoy and several members of the club’s Board of Directors.

Orman announced the club have agreed to a two-year deal with the telecommunications provider that will see them earn 36 million Turkish Lira.

“We started a journey six years ago. And since that time, we signed a shirt and stadium sponsorship agreement. We extended that agreement two years ago. The shirt sponsorship has been for five years as of now. Today, we extend the agreement for another two years. Both sides desired to continue this relationship. It is important that a world brand invests in a Turkish club and that the cooperation of the two brands continues as an admirable one.The agreement is for two years. The agreement is for a total of 36 million Turkish Lira. During the course of seven years, this comes out to be a 32 million dollar agreement,” club president Orman explained.

Vodafone Turkey CEO Collman Deegan also expressed his satisfaction at the completion of the deal.

“Six years ago, not only did we sign the biggest sponsorship agreement with Besiktas in Turkish sports history but also a long-term partnership with a total value exceeding 150 million dollars. We strongly believe that Besiktas will wear the jerseys with the Vodafone logo with pride in the years ahead just like they have done in the post,” Deegan said.
